AR fetes boxer Y Sandhyrani
Source: The Sangai Express
Imphal, August 30 2019:

Making 'Mary Kom' as her Idol, Yengkhom Sandhyarani, daughter of Y Nabakishore and Y Ongbi Thaba Devi of Kakching Makha Leikai presently residing at Waikhong Uyung Khunou made the state proud by winning a gold medal in the 57 kg boxing event at World Police and Fire Games 2019 held at Chengdu, China from 08th to 18th August.
Sandhyarani who is currently serving as BSF constable has won two gold and one silver in the International events apart from winning 5 gold, 6 silver and 5 bronze medals in the National events.
The bright star was felicitated and awarded a cash incentive by Commander 28 Sector Assam Rifles as a small gesture for her dedication and as an encouragement for the upcoming world boxing championship, said a press statement of IGAR (S) .
